• R/O
  • HTTP
  • SSH
  • HTTPS

nucleus-plugins: Commit

Nucleus CMS日本語版用プラグインのうち、日本語版開発者がサポートしているもの


Commit MetaInfo

Revisionf0eed087934d555cb43a88b7101e4bcae7456be1 (tree)
Time2006-12-04 22:48:24
Authorhsur <hsur@1ca2...>
Commiterhsur

Log Message

*** empty log message ***

git-svn-id: https://svn.sourceforge.jp/svnroot/nucleus-jp/plugin@511 1ca29b6e-896d-4ea0-84a5-967f57386b96

Change Summary

Incremental Difference

--- a/trunk/NP_TrackBack/NP_TrackBack.php
+++ b/trunk/NP_TrackBack/NP_TrackBack.php
@@ -651,10 +651,7 @@
651651 */
652652 function getTrackBackUrl($itemid) {
653653 global $CONF, $manager;
654-// return $CONF['ActionURL'] . '?action=plugin&amp;name=TrackBack&amp;tb_id='.$itemid;
655-// cles::blog
656- return createItemLink(intval($itemid),'') . '.trackback';
657-// cles::blog
654+ return $CONF['ActionURL'] . '?action=plugin&amp;name=TrackBack&amp;tb_id='.$itemid;
658655 }
659656
660657 /*
@@ -678,8 +675,10 @@
678675 $desc = $this->_cut_string($desc, 200);
679676 $desc = htmlspecialchars($desc, ENT_QUOTES);
680677
681-// cles::blog
682- /*
678+ $timestamp = time();
679+ $sourceaddr = ip2long(serverVar('REMOTE_ADDR'));
680+ $key = md5( sprintf("%u %u %u %s", $timestamp, $sourceaddr, $itemid, __FILE__));
681+ ?>
683682 <!--
684683 <rdf:RDF x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
685684 xmlns:dc="http://purl.org/dc/elements/1.1/"
@@ -693,37 +692,7 @@
693692 dc:date="<?php echo strftime('%Y-%m-%dT%H:%M:%S')?>" />
694693 </rdf:RDF>
695694 -->
696- */
697-// cles blog start
698-
699- $timestamp = time();
700- $sourceaddr = ip2long(serverVar('REMOTE_ADDR'));
701- $key = md5( sprintf("%u %u %u %s", $timestamp, $sourceaddr, $itemid, __FILE__));
702- ?>
703-<!--
704-<rdf:RDF x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#"
705- xmlns:dc="http://purl.org/dc/elements/1.1/"
706- xmlns:trackback="http://madskills.com/public/xml/rss/module/trackback/"
707- xmlns:foaf="http://xmlns.com/foaf/0.1/" >
708-<rdf:Description
709- rdf:about="<?php echo $uri; ?>"
710- dc:identifier="<?php echo $uri; ?>"
711- dc:title="<?php echo $title; ?>"
712- dc:description="<?php echo $desc; ?>"
713- trackback:ping="<?php echo $this->getTrackBackUrl($itemid) . sprintf("/%u/%u/%s", $timestamp, $sourceaddr, $key); ?>"
714- dc:date="<?php echo strftime('%Y-%m-%dT%H:%M:%S'); ?>">
715- <foaf:maker rdf:parseType="Resource">
716- <foaf:holdsAccount>
717- <foaf:OnlineAccount foaf:accountName="hsur">
718- <foaf:accountServiceHomepage rdf:resource="http://www.hatena.ne.jp/" />
719- </foaf:OnlineAccount>
720- </foaf:holdsAccount>
721- </foaf:maker>
722-</rdf:Description>
723-</rdf:RDF>
724- -->
725695 <?php
726-// cles::blog
727696 }
728697
729698 /**
Show on old repository browser